Where is Sunday River located?
Sunday River is found in western Maine, just outside the town of Bethel. The area is surrounded by rolling mountains and forests, making it popular for outdoor recreation in all seasons.
When is the best time to visit Sunday River?
Many travelers visit Sunday River during winter for skiing, when temperatures often range from 2–27°F (-16–-3°C). Late spring and summer are frequently suggested for hiking and mountain biking, with milder temperatures and lush scenery.

What are some things to do near Sunday River?
Sunday River has opportunities for skiing, snowboarding, hiking, and mountain biking, plus scenic chairlift rides and golf. Around the area, visitors can explore local shops, restaurants, and nature trails through forests and rivers.
How is the weather near Sunday River?
Sunday River has snowy winters, with daily highs frequently around 27–32°F (-3–0°C), and summers are warmer, with highs near 75–80°F (24–27°C). Expect wetter conditions in late spring and summer, and pack layers to adapt to shifting mountain weather.
